Explain how bias can affect an audience’s understanding of a topic or event. Your answer should be between four and five sentenc

es.

If a researcher's audience is biased, they could get the answer that they want versus the correct answer. For example, if a candy company interviews only  children who love candy then whatever they were trying to sell would be agreed with. Most little kids love candy, but adults would think more about the consequences in eating candy. A biased audience will have no diversity between people who already agree with the topic and people who don't like the topic.

If't be so, For Banquo's issue have I filed my mind, For them the gracious Duncan have I murdered, Put rancors in the vessel of
tigry1 [53]

Answer:

Macbeth feels that all his deeds were done for the sake of Banquo's descendants to be kings.

Explanation:

In Act III, Scene I, of "The Tragedy of Macbeth" by William Shakespeare, Macbeth says that although he is the King because he has murdered King Duncan, he is not safe. The witches told him and Banquo that Banquo's descendants would become kings. Macbeth has called two murderers to kill Banquo and his son Fleance to prevent what the witches told would happen. He says these words because he realizes that all he has done is for Banquo's seeds to be kings.
